Rice, brown, with peas, no added fat vs. Rice, brown, with corn, no added fat vs. Rice, white, with carrots and tomatoes and/or…
Side-by-side comparison of nutrient values per 100g edible portion, sourced directly from the U.S. Department of Agriculture's FoodData Central (FDC) - SR Legacy reference foods and FDC Foundation foods (April 2026 release). Each value reflects USDA's standardized laboratory analysis methodology under USDA data-documentation methodology.
Rice, brown, with peas, no added fat has the most protein of the foods compared, at 3.2 g per 100g.
| Nutrient | Rice, brown, with peas, no added fat | Rice, brown, with corn, no added fat | Rice, white, with carrots and tomatoes… |
|---|---|---|---|
| Protein | 3.2 G | 2.7 G | 2.1 G |
| Total lipid (fat) | 0.82 G | 0.9 G | 2.3 G |
| Carbohydrate, by difference | 23.1 G | 24.1 G | 20.9 G |
| Energy | 113 KCAL | 113 KCAL | 114 KCAL |
| Total Sugars | 1.1 G | 0.86 G | 0.87 G |
| Fiber, total dietary | 2.2 G | 1.8 G | 0.9 G |
| Calcium, Ca | 8 MG | 3 MG | 16 MG |
| Iron, Fe | 0.76 MG | 0.54 MG | 0.97 MG |
| Potassium, K | 91 MG | 118 MG | 84 MG |
| Sodium, Na | 174 MG | 158 MG | 196 MG |
| Cholesterol | 0 MG | 0 MG | 0 MG |
| Fatty acids, total saturated | 0.21 G | 0.23 G | 0.33 G |
